Which sentence option correctly uses a colon?

A. This is how I plan to start my book report "If you want to chuckle
and cheer: then cry and fear, my book is for you."
B. This is how I plan to start my book report: "If you want to chuckle
and cheer, then cry and fear, my book is for you."
C. This is how I plan to start my book report "If you want to chuckle
and cheer then cry and fear: my book is for you."
D. This is how I plan to start: my book report "If you want to chuckle
and cheer then cry and fear, my book is for you."
